LM386 Audio Amplifier IC (10pc).

The integrated chip LM386 is a low-power audio frequency amplifier requiring a low-level power supply (most often batteries). It comes in an 8-pin mini-DIP package. The IC is designed to deliver a voltage amplification of 20 without external add-on parts. But this voltage gain can be raised up to 200 (Vu = 200) by adding external parts.

The IC is powered using pin 6 (typically 5 or 9V) and the ground pin 4 is connected to the ground. The inverting pin (pin 2) is normally grounded and the Non-inverting pin (pin 3) is provided with the Audio signal. This audio signal can be from a microphone or even from a 3.5mm jack. The 10k resistor is added in series with the audio signal to act as a volume control. You can ignore this potentiometer if you want to operate at full volume.

Pin 1 and pin 8 are used to set the gain of the Amplifier. If there is nothing connected between these pins then the default gain will be 26 dB, but we can connect a 10 uF capacitor across it to get the maximum gain of the IC which is 46 dB. Pin 7 is used to connect a filtering capacitor (0.1uf) for our amplifier IC to avoid unnecessary oscillations.  The amplified audio signal can be obtained from pin 5 which is connected to an 8-ohm speaker through a filtering capacitor. The RC network with 0.05uF and 10k resistor is optional.

LM386 Audio Amplifier IC (10pc) Specification:

ParameterSpecification
Part numberLM386
Audio input typeAnalog Input
ArchitectureClass-AB
Speaker channels (Max)Mono
Power stage supply (Min) (V)4
Power stage supply (Max) (V)18
Output power (W)0.325
Load (Min)(ohms)4
THD + N @ 1 kHz (%)0.2
Iq (Typ) (mA)4
Control interfaceHardware
Closed/open loopClosed
Analog supply (Min) (V)4
Analog supply (Max )(V)18
PSRR (dB)50
Operating temperature range (C)0 to 70


LM386 Audio Amplifier IC (10pc) Features:

  • Battery Operation
  • Minimum External Parts
  • Wide Supply Voltage Range: 4 V—12 V or 5 V—18 V
  • Low Quiescent Current Drain: 4 mA
  • Voltage Gains from 20 to 200
  • Ground-Referenced Input
  • Self-Centering Output Quiescent Voltage
  • Low Distortion: 0.2% (AV = 20, VS = 6 V, RL = 8 , PO = 125 mW, f = 1 kHz)
  • Available in 8-Pin MSOP Package
